The scene depicts the severely damaged interior of a building located in Pirot, Serbia, viewed through a large, prominent yellow wooden window or door frame from the exterior. No people are present. The foreground is dominated by a substantial pile of reddish-brown bricks, concrete fragments, and assorted rubble, resting on a concrete ledge partially protected by a low wire mesh fence. The exterior wall, seen to the right of the primary viewing frame, exhibits peeling white and pink/peach paint, with a section of exposed brickwork above. This wall contains another yellow-framed opening, featuring two bright blue, solid panels below a window section. Through the main yellow frame, the interior of the building is visible under a clear blue sky. The interior is characterized by extensive structural collapse and debris. Numerous white-painted interior walls, some with blue accents, show significant damage, with large sections missing and exposing underlying brickwork. Arched alcoves or openings are discernible in some wall sections. A large accumulation of debris, including brick rubble, tangled wire or branches, and other construction materials, covers the ground inside. In the background, remnants of brick walls and a roof section partially covered with a white tarp are visible against the sky. The overall environment is one of extensive ruin and demolition.
